如何利用软件开发进度管理系统提高团队效率?5个实用技巧

软件开发进度管理系统:提升团队效率的关键工具

在当今快速发展的软件行业中,如何有效管理开发进度成为了许多团队面临的重要挑战。软件开发进度管理系统作为一种强大的工具,能够帮助团队更好地掌控项目进展,提高工作效率。本文将深入探讨如何充分利用这一系统,为您的团队带来显著的效率提升。

 

明确项目目标和里程碑

使用软件开发进度管理系统的第一步是明确项目目标和里程碑。这不仅有助于团队成员了解整体方向,还能为进度追踪提供清晰的参照点。在系统中设置具体的项目目标和关键里程碑时,应注意以下几点:

1. 确保目标具体、可衡量、可实现、相关且有时限(SMART原则)。

2. 将大型项目分解为较小的、可管理的任务和子任务。

3. 为每个里程碑设置明确的完成标准和验收条件。

通过在软件开发进度管理系统中清晰地定义这些元素,团队可以更好地理解项目范围,并在开发过程中保持专注。

 

建立有效的任务分配和追踪机制

一个优秀的软件开发进度管理系统应当提供强大的任务分配和追踪功能。这不仅能确保每个团队成员明确自己的责任,还能让项目经理实时掌握项目进展。以下是一些建立有效机制的建议:

1. 根据团队成员的技能和工作负载合理分配任务。

2. 使用系统的看板或甘特图功能可视化任务流程和时间线。

3. 鼓励团队成员定期更新任务状态和进度。

4. 设置自动提醒和报告功能,及时发现和解决潜在的进度问题。

对于需要更全面的项目管理解决方案的团队,ONES研发管理平台提供了强大的任务协作和进度管理功能,能够有效满足复杂项目的需求。

 

利用数据分析优化开发流程

现代软件开发进度管理系统通常配备了强大的数据分析功能。通过充分利用这些功能,团队可以深入了解开发过程中的效率瓶颈,并据此优化工作流程。以下是一些关键的数据分析应用:

1. 监控关键绩效指标(KPI),如代码提交频率、bug修复时间等。

2. 分析任务完成时间,识别经常出现延迟的环节。

3. 评估团队成员的工作负载分布,避免资源过度集中或闲置。

4. 利用预测分析功能,提前识别可能影响项目进度的风险因素。

通过定期审查这些数据,项目经理可以做出数据驱动的决策,不断优化开发流程,提高团队整体效率。

 

促进团队协作和沟通

软件开发是一项高度协作的工作,因此一个优秀的软件开发进度管理系统应当具备强大的协作功能。以下是一些促进团队协作的方法:

1. 利用系统的实时通讯功能,如评论、消息推送等,保持团队成员之间的紧密联系。

2. 使用集成的文档管理功能,确保所有相关信息都集中存储和易于访问。

3. 建立清晰的问题升级和解决流程,避免沟通障碍导致的进度延误。

4. 定期组织虚拟或面对面的站会,利用系统数据快速同步项目进展。

ONES研发管理平台提供了全面的协作工具,包括实时通讯、文档协作和知识库管理等功能,能够显著提升团队的协作效率。

 

持续改进和流程优化

要充分发挥软件开发进度管理系统的潜力,团队需要建立持续改进的文化。这包括定期回顾项目进展,识别改进机会,并不断优化工作流程。以下是一些建议:

1. 定期举行回顾会议,讨论项目中的成功经验和需要改进的地方。

2. 鼓励团队成员提出改进建议,并在系统中记录和追踪这些建议的实施情况。

3. 尝试不同的开发方法学(如Scrum、看板等),找出最适合团队的工作方式。

4. 利用系统的自动化功能,不断优化重复性任务,提高团队整体效率。

通过这种持续改进的方法,团队可以逐步提高软件开发进度管理系统的使用效果,不断提升项目管理的效率和质量。

软件开发进度管理系统 

总结:软件开发进度管理系统的关键作用

软件开发进度管理系统作为现代软件开发团队的核心工具,其重要性不言而喻。通过明确项目目标、建立有效的任务管理机制、利用数据分析、促进团队协作以及持续改进,团队可以显著提高工作效率和项目成功率。选择合适的软件开发进度管理系统,如ONES研发管理平台,并充分利用其功能,将为团队带来巨大的竞争优势。在日益激烈的软件行业竞争中,掌握这些技巧将帮助您的团队始终保持领先地位。